    Broncos RB Javonte Williams done for the year with a torn ACL.

    Falcons RB Coradelle Patterson has procedure on his knee and on IR, but expected to return.


    Colts have ruled 2 defenders out (Shaquille Leonard and Tyquan Lewis) due to concussion concerns (before they were even evaluated and they will not play even if cleared) for Thursday night, and RB Jonathan Taylor is questionable for Thursday because of an ankle injury he sustained in Sunday's game.

    On a more positive note, Commanders rookie RB Brian Robinson will be activated from the NFI as he recovers form two gunshot wounds sustained in the preseason.

    And any Panther fans (foolishly) hoping Sam Darnold might be some relief from the Baker Mayfield nightmare, reports are that even though Darnold is eligible to return next week, he is nowhere near close to being read to be able to play.

    Also, former Ravens CB Jimmy Smith is formally announcing his retirement after being out of football for a bit now.
